14:209
Καθάπερ γὰρ οἱ διψῶντες οὐκ ἐν μιᾷ τοῦτο πάσχουσιν ἡμέρᾳ καὶ δύο καὶ τρισὶν, ἀλλὰ καὶ διὰ παντὸς τοῦ βίου, τῆς φύσεως ἐπὶ τοῦτο αὐτοὺς ἀγούσης·
For just as those who are thirsty do not experience this for one day, or two, or three, but throughout their whole life, since nature leads them to it;
因為正如口渴的人不是只在一天、兩天、三天內感到口渴,而是終其一生都如此,因為本性驅使他們如此;
14:210
οὕτω δὴ καὶ μακάριος ἐκεῖνος, καὶ πάντες οἱ ἅγιοι, οὐκ ἐν μιᾷ μόνον ἡμέρᾳ ἐν κατανύξει ἐγένοντο, καθάπερ πολλοὶ τῶν ἀνθρώπων, οὐδὲ ἐν δυσὶ καὶ τρισὶ τοῦτο γὰρ οὐδὲν θαυμαστὸν, ἀλλὰ καὶ διηνεκῶς καὶ καθ' ἑκάστην ἡμέραν ἐρῶντες διετέλουν μετ' εὐλαβείας, καὶ τὴν ἀγάπην ἐπέτεινον
even so that blessed man, and all the saints, were not in compunction for one day only, as are many men, nor for two or three—for that would be nothing to marvel at—but continually and every day they persevered in loving with reverence, and kept intensifying their love.
照樣,那位有福的人,並眾聖徒,也不像許多人那樣只在一天中有痛悔之心,也不是兩三天——因為那算不得甚麼希奇——而是持續不斷、日復一日地帶著敬虔而戀慕,並不住地加深他們的愛。
14:211
Ἅπερ οὖν καὶ αὐτὸς ἐμφαίνων ἔλεγεν·
Which very thing he himself also made manifest when he said:
他自己也正是表明了這件事,說:
14:212
Ἐδίψησεν ψυχή μου πρὸς τὸν Θεὸν τὸν ἰσχυρὸν, τὸν ζῶντα, ὁμοῦ καὶ τὴν αἰτίαν θέλων εἰπεῖν, καὶ διὰ σὲ βουλόμενος δεῖξαι, πῶς ἄν τις τὸν Θεὸν οὕτως φιλήσειε
«My soul thirsted for God, the mighty, the living One,» wishing at once both to state the cause, and desiring to show, for your sake, how one might so love God.
「我的靈魂渴想神,就是那大能的、永生的神」,他一面願意說明緣由,一面也為著你的緣故,想要指明人怎樣才能如此愛神。
14:213
Διὰ γὰρ τῶν ἑξῆς τοῦτο ἐδήλωσεν, εἰπὼν, ὅτι Ἐδίψησεν ψυχή μου πρὸς τὸν Θεὸν, καὶ ἐπαγαγὼν, Τὸν ζῶντα·
For through what follows he made this plain, saying, «My soul thirsted for God,» and adding, «the living One»;
因為他藉著接下來的話語顯明了這一點,說「我的靈魂渴想神」,又加上「就是永生的神」;
14:214
μονονουχὶ παραινῶν καὶ ἐμβοῶν πᾶσι τοῖς πρὸς τὰ βιωτικὰ πράγματα κεχηνόσι·
all but exhorting and crying aloud to all who gape after the affairs of this life:
他幾乎是在勸勉、在向一切貪戀今生之事、張口渴望的人大聲呼喊:
14:215
Τί περὶ σώματα μαίνεσθε; τί δόξης ἐπιθυμεῖτε; τί τρυφῆς ἐφίεσθε; Οὐδὲν τούτων μένει καὶ ζῇ διηνεκῶς, ἀλλὰ διαῤῥεῖ καὶ παρέρχεται, καὶ σκιᾶς εἰσιν οὐδαμινώτερα, καὶ ὀνείρων ἀπατηλότερα, καὶ τῶν ἐαρινῶν ἀνθῶν εὐφθαρτότερα, τὰ μὲν μετὰ τῆς παρούσης καταλιμπάνοντα ζωῆς, τὰ δὲ καὶ πρὸ τῶν ἐνταῦθα καταλυόμενα
Why do you rage after bodies? Why do you desire glory? Why do you crave luxury? None of these things abides or lives perpetually, but flows away and passes by, and they are more insubstantial than a shadow, more deceitful than dreams, more perishable than the flowers of spring—some of them being left behind together with the present life, and others dissolving even before the things here below.
你們為何為肉體癲狂?你們為何貪慕榮耀?你們為何渴求奢華?這一切都不長存、不永活,反倒消逝流去、轉眼即過;它們比影子還虛渺,比夢境還虛假,比春花還易朽——其中有些隨著今生一同被撇下,有些甚至在今世的事物尚未終了之前就已消亡了。
14:216
Ἄπιστος αὐτῶν κτῆσις, ἀβέβαιος ἀπόλαυσις, ὀξύῤῥοπος μεταβολή·
Untrustworthy is their possession, uncertain their enjoyment, swift-tilting their change.
他們所擁有的並不可靠,享受並不穩固,轉變也在頃刻之間傾覆。
14:217
ἐπὶ τοῦ Θεοῦ δὲ οὐδὲν τοιοῦτόν ἐστιν, ἀλλὰ ζῇ καὶ μένει διηνεκῶς ἐκεῖνος, οὔτε ἀλλοίωσιν, οὔτε τροπήν τινα δεχόμενος
But in the case of God nothing of this kind exists; rather, He lives and abides perpetually, admitting neither alteration nor any change whatsoever.
然而就神而言,卻沒有任何這樣的事;祂永遠活著並長存,不接受任何改變,也不接受任何遷移。
14:218
Ἀφέντες τοίνυν τὰ πρόσκαιρα καὶ ἐφήμερα, τὸν αἰώνιον καὶ διηνεκῆ φιλῶμεν
Let us therefore forsake the things that are temporary and fleeting, and love Him who is eternal and everlasting.
所以,讓我們捨棄那些暫時而短暫的事物,去愛那位永恆而長存的主。
14:219
Οὐ γὰρ ἔστιν ἐκεῖνον φιλοῦντα καταισχυνθῆναί ποτε·
For it is not possible for one who loves Him ever to be put to shame;
因為愛祂的人絕不可能有一天蒙受羞辱;
14:220
οὐκ ἔστιν ἔρημον γενέσθαι τοῦ φιλουμένου
it is not possible to be left bereft of the one loved.
也不可能被所愛者所遺棄而孤立無依。
14:221
Χρήματα μὲν φιλῶν, τελευτῆς ἐπελθούσης, καὶ πρὸ τῆς τελευτῆς γυμνοῦται τῶν ποθουμένων·
He who loves riches, whether at the coming of death, or even before death, is stripped bare of the things he yearned for;
貪愛錢財的人,無論是在死亡臨到時,或甚至在死亡之前,都會被剝奪去他所渴慕的一切;
14:222
καὶ δόξης τις ἐρῶν τῆς. παρούσης τὸ αὐτὸ πάσχει·
and he who is enamored of present glory suffers the very same thing;
熱戀今世榮耀的人也遭遇同樣的事;
14:223
πολλάκις δὲ καὶ τὸ τῶν σωμάτων κάλλος πολὺ τῶν εἰρημένων κατασβέννυται θᾶττον, καὶ πάντα ἁπλῶς τὰ βιωτικὰ, πρόσκαιρα καὶ ἐφήμερα, καὶ πρὶν παραγενέσθαι καὶ φανῆναι, εὐθέως ἀποπηδᾷ
and often the beauty of bodies is quenched far more swiftly than the things mentioned, and simply all the things of this life are temporary and fleeting, and before they have even arrived and appeared, they at once leap away.
身體的美麗往往比上述那些事物消逝得更快,而一切屬世的事物,簡單說來,都是暫時而短暫的,甚至在它們尚未到來、尚未顯現之前,就立刻躍然離去。
14:224
δὲ τῶν πνευματικῶν ἔρως τοὐναντίον ἅπαν, ἀκμάζει διηνεκῶς καὶ ἀνθεῖ, καὶ γῆρας οὐκ οἶδεν, οὐδὲ παλαιότητα δέχεται, οὐδὲ μεταβολῇ τινι καὶ τροπῇ καὶ ἀδηλίᾳ τοῦ μέλλοντός ἐστιν ὑπεύθυνος·
But the love of spiritual things is entirely the opposite: it flourishes perpetually and blooms, and knows no old age, nor does it undergo decay, nor is it subject to any change or alteration or to the uncertainty of what is to come;
但對屬靈事物的愛卻完全相反:它永遠茂盛、常開不謝,不知衰老,不受朽壞,也不受任何改變、遷移,或未來不可測之事的支配;
14:225
ἀλλὰ καὶ ἐνταῦθα τοὺς κεκτημένους ὠφελεῖ, καὶ περιβάλλει πάντοθεν, καὶ ἀπελθόντας ἐντεῦθεν οὐκ ἀφίησιν, ἀλλὰ καὶ συναποδημεῖ καὶ συμμεθίσταται τούτοις, καὶ τῶν φωστήρων αὐτῶν λαμπροτέρους αὐτοὺς ἀποφαίνει κατὰ τὴν ἡμέραν ἐκείνην
but even here it benefits those who possess it, and encompasses them on every side, and when they have departed hence it does not abandon them, but even journeys away with them and migrates together with them, and makes them brighter than the very luminaries in that day.
反倒是在今生就使擁有它的人得益處,從四面環繞他們;當他們從此離世時,它也不撇棄他們,反而與他們一同遠行、一同遷移,並在那日使他們比諸光體更加明亮。
14:226
Ἅπερ οὖν εἰδὼς καὶ μακάριος Δαυΐδ, φιλῶν διετέλει, καὶ τὸν ἔρωτα οὐκ ἠνέσχετο κατέχειν ἔνδον, ἀλλὰ παντὶ τρόπῳ δεῖξαι τοῖς ἀκούουσιν ἠπείγετο τὸ πῦρ, ὅπερ ἔνδον αὐτὸν συνεῖχεν
Knowing these things, then, the blessed David also continued in loving, and could not bear to keep his love shut up within, but by every means hastened to show to his hearers the fire that held him fast within.
既然知道這些事,蒙福的大衛也就持續在愛中,不能忍受把這愛壓抑在心中,反倒竭盡各樣方法急切地要向聽者顯明那在他裡面攫住他的火。
14:227
Εἰπὼν γὰρ, Ἐδίψησεν ψυχή μου πρὸς τὸν Θεὸν τὸν ἰσχυρὸν, τὸν ζῶντα, ἐπήγαγε, Πότε ἥξω καὶ ὀφθήσομαι τῷ προσώπῳ τοῦ Θεοῦ; Ὅρα καιόμενον τὸν ἄνθρωπον·
For having said, 'My soul thirsted for God, the mighty, the living,' he added, 'When shall I come and appear before the face of God?' Behold the man on fire;
因為他說了「我的靈魂渴想神,就是那大能的、永活的神」之後,又接著說:「我幾時才能來到,朝見神的面呢?」你看這人如火焚燒;
14:228
Εἰδὼς ὅτι ἐντεῦθεν ἀπελθὼν αὐτὸν ὄψεται, οὐδὲ τὴν ἀναβολὴν
knowing that when he had departed hence he would see Him, he could bear neither the postponement
他知道從此離世後就能見到祂,因此連片刻的延緩也不能忍受,
14:229
οὐ στέγει τὴν ὑπέρθεσιν, ἀλλὰ ἀποστολικὸν ἡμῖν ἐνταῦθα δείκνυσι φρόνημα
nor endure the delay, but here shows us an apostolic mind.
也不能容忍拖延,反倒在此向我們顯出使徒般的心志。
14:230
Καὶ γὰρ ἐκεῖνος ἔστενεν ἐπὶ τῇ μελλήσει τῆς ἐντεῦθεν ἀποδημίας·
For that one too groaned over the deferring of his departure from hence;
因為那位使徒也為離世遠行的遲延而歎息;
14:231
καὶ οὗτος τὸ αὐτὸ τοῦτο ἔπασχε
and this man suffered this very same thing.
而這位大衛也經歷了完全相同的心情。
14:232
Διὰ τοῦτο ἔλεγε, Πότε ἥξω καὶ ὀφθήσομαι τῷ προσώπῳ τοῦ Θεοῦ; Καὶ εἰ μὲν ἰδιώτης τις ἦν καὶ εὐτελὴς, καὶ ταπεινὸς, καὶ ἐν πενίᾳ ζῶν, μέγα μὲν καὶ οὕτως τὸ τῆς παρούσης καταφρονῆσαι ζωῆς·
For this reason he said, 'When shall I come and appear before the face of God?' Now if he had been some private and lowly and humble person, living in poverty, even so it would be a great thing to despise the present life;
因此他說:「我幾時才能來到,朝見神的面呢?」倘若他只是一個平民、卑微、貧賤、活在貧窮中的人,即使如此,能輕看今生也已是極大的事;
14:233
πλὴν οὐχ οὕτω μέγα καθάπερ νῦν τὸν βασιλεύοντα καὶ τοσαύτης ἀπολαύοντα τρυφῆς, τοσαύτης μετέχοντα δόξης, νίκας ἀνῃρημένον μυρίας, καὶ πολλοὺς νικήσαντα πολέμους, καὶ λαμπρὸν ὄντα καὶ ἐπίδοξον πανταχοῦ, πάντων μὲν καταγελᾷν τούτων, καὶ πλούτου καὶ δόξης καὶ τρυφῆς ἁπάσης, κεχηνέναι δὲ πρὸς τὰ μέλλοντα·
but not so great as now, when one who reigns as king and enjoys such luxury, who partakes of such glory, who has won countless victories and conquered in many wars, and who is illustrious and renowned everywhere—for such a one to scorn all these things, both wealth and glory and every luxury, and to stand agape toward the things to come;
但這卻不如現今這般偉大,就是一位作王掌權、享受如此奢華、分享如此榮耀、贏得無數勝仗、在許多戰爭中得勝、處處顯赫尊榮的人,竟輕看這一切,無論是財富、榮耀,還是一切奢華,反倒張口渴慕那將來的事;
14:234
τοῦτο μεγαλοψύχου τινός ἐστι διανοίας, τοῦτο φιλοσόφου ψυχῆς καὶ πρὸς τὸν οὐράνιον ἐπτερωμένης ἔρωτα
this belongs to a great and noble mind, this to a philosophic soul that has taken wing toward the heavenly love.
這正屬於一顆偉大高尚的心思,屬於一個愛慕智慧、向著屬天之愛展翅高飛的靈魂。
14:235
Τοῦτον δὴ καὶ ἡμεῖς μιμησώμεθα, καὶ μὴ θαυμάσωμεν τὰ παρόντα, ἵνα θαυμάσωμεν τὰ μέλλοντα·
This man, then, let us also imitate, and let us not marvel at present things, so that we may marvel at the things to come;
那麼,讓我們也效法這人,不要驚羨眼前的事物,好叫我們驚羨那將來的事;
14:236
μᾶλλον δὲ θαυμάσωμεν τὰ μέλλοντα, ἵνα μὴ θαυμάσωμεν τὰ παρόντα
or rather, let us marvel at the things to come, so that we may not marvel at present things.
或者更好說,讓我們驚羨那將來的事,好叫我們不驚羨眼前的事物。
14:237
Ἂν γὰρ διηνεκῶς ταῖς περὶ ἐκείνων ἐννοίαις ἐνδιατρίβωμεν, καὶ τὴν βασιλείαν τῶν οὐρανῶν, τὴν ἀθανασίαν, τὴν ζωὴν τὴν ἀτελεύτητον, τὴν μετὰ ἀγγέλων χορείαν, τὴν μετὰ Χριστοῦ διατριβὴν, τὴν ἀκήρατον δόξαν ἐκείνην, τὴν πάσης ἀπηλλαγμένην ὀδύνης ζωὴν ἀναλογισώμεθα πρὸς ἑαυτοὺς, καὶ ἐνορῶμεν, ὅτι καὶ δάκρυα, καὶ ὀνείδη, καὶ λοιδορίαι, καὶ θάνατος, καὶ ἀθυμίαι, καὶ πόνος, καὶ γῆρας, καὶ νόσος, καὶ ἀῤῥωστία, καὶ πενία, καὶ συκοφαντία, καὶ χηρεία, καὶ ἁμαρτία, καὶ κατάγνωσις, καὶ κόλασις, καὶ τιμωρία, καὶ εἴ τι ἕτερον κατὰ τὸν παρόντα βίον ἐστὶ λυπηρὸν καὶ ἀηδὲς, ταῦτα πάντα ἀπελήλαται, ἀντεισενήνεκται δὲ ἀντὶ τούτων εἰρήνη, πραότης, ἐπιείκεια, ἀγάπη, χαρὰ, δόξα, τιμὴ, λαμπρότης, τὰ ἄλλα, ὅσα οὐδὲ λόγος παραστῆσαι δυνήσεται, οὐδὲν ἡμᾶς τῶν παρόντων αἱρήσεται, ἀλλὰ καὶ ἡμεῖς δυνησόμεθα λέγειν κατὰ τὸν Προφήτην·
For if we continually dwell in the thoughts concerning those things, and reckon up within ourselves the kingdom of heaven, immortality, the life that has no end, the dance with the angels, the fellowship with Christ, that undefiled glory, the life freed from all pain, and behold that tears, and reproaches, and revilings, and death, and despondencies, and toil, and old age, and disease, and infirmity, and poverty, and slander, and widowhood, and sin, and condemnation, and punishment, and retribution, and whatever else in the present life is grievous and unpleasant—all these have been driven away, and in their place have been brought in, instead of these, peace, gentleness, forbearance, love, joy, glory, honor, splendor, and the other things which no word will be able to set forth—then nothing of present things will lay hold of us, but we too shall be able to say with the Prophet:
因為我們若不斷停留在對那些事的思念中,並在心中細數天國、不朽、無窮盡的生命、與眾天使一同的歡舞、與基督同住、那無玷污的榮耀、脫離一切痛苦的生命,又看見淚水、辱罵、譭謗、死亡、沮喪、勞苦、衰老、疾病、軟弱、貧窮、誣陷、寡居、罪、定罪、刑罰、報應,以及今生一切令人憂傷不悅的事——這一切都被驅逐,取而代之的乃是平安、溫柔、寬容、愛、喜樂、榮耀、尊貴、光輝,以及其他言語所不能表述的事——那麼眼前的事物便絲毫不能挾制我們,我們自己也就能照著先知的話說:
14:238
Πότε ἥξω καὶ ὀφθήσομαι τῷ προσώπῳ τοῦ Θεοῦ; καὶ οὕτω διακείμενοι, οὔτε εἰς ἀπόνοιαν ἀπὸ τῶν τοῦ βίου λαμπρῶν, οὔτε εἰς ἀθυμίαν ἀπὸ τῶν λυπηρῶν ἐμπεσούμεθα, οὐ φθόνος, οὐ. κενοδοξία, οὐκ ἄλλο τι τῶν τοιούτων ἡμᾶς αἱρήσεταί ποτε
'When shall I come and appear before the face of God?' And being so disposed, we shall fall neither into arrogance because of the splendors of life, nor into despondency because of its griefs, and neither envy, nor vainglory, nor any other such thing shall ever lay hold of us.
「我幾時才能來到,朝見神的面呢?」我們既存這樣的心態,就不會因今生的顯赫而陷入狂妄,也不會因今生的憂患而陷入沮喪;無論是嫉妒、虛榮,或任何其他這類的事,都絕不能挾制我們。
14:239
Μὴ τοίνυν ἁπλῶς ἐνταῦθα εἰσίωμεν, μηδὲ τὰς ὑπακοὰς ἀφωσιωμένοι ὑπακούωμεν, ἀλλὰ ἀντὶ βακτηρίας αὐτὰς λαβόντες ἐξέλθωμεν
Let us not, therefore, enter here carelessly, nor sing the responses in a merely perfunctory way, but taking them as a staff, let us go forth.
所以,我們不要漫不經心地進來,也不要敷衍了事地唱和應答,反倒要把它們當作杖,然後帶著出去。
14:240
Ἀρκεῖ δὲ ἕκαστος στίχος πολλὴν ἡμῖν ἐνθεῖναι φιλοσοφίαν, καὶ εἰς τὸ τὰ δόγματα διορθῶσαι, καὶ εἰς τὸ βίον ὠφελῆσαι τὰ μέγιστα·
And each single verse suffices to instill in us much wisdom, both for setting our doctrines aright, and for benefiting our life in the greatest measure;
每一節經句都足以在我們裡面栽下豐富的智慧,既能匡正我們的教義,又能在生活上大大造就我們;
14:241
κἂν μετὰ ἀκριβείας ἑκάστην διερευνήσωμεν ῥῆσιν, μεγάλα καρπωσόμεθα ἀγαθά
and if we search out each saying with exactness, we shall reap great good.
我們若精確地細查每一句話,就必收穫極大的益處。
14:242
Οὔτε γὰρ πενίαν, οὔτε ἀσχολίαν, οὔτε ὀκνηρίαν δεῖ ἐνταῦθα προβάλλεσθαι
For neither poverty, nor lack of leisure, nor sloth ought to be put forward here as an excuse.
因為在這件事上,不可拿貧窮、忙碌,或懶惰來作藉口。
14:243
Κἂν γὰρ πένης ᾖς, καὶ διὰ τὴν πενίαν ἀπορῇς βιβλίων, βιβλία μὲν ἔχῃς, σχολῆς δὲ μὴ ἀπολαύσῃς, τὰς ὑπακοὰς μόνον διατήρησόν μοι τῶν ψαλμῶν, ἃς ἐνταῦθα ὑποψάλλεις οὐχ ἅπαξ, οὐ δὶς, οὐ τρὶς, ἀλλὰ καὶ πολλάκις, καὶ μεγάλην ἀπελθὼν λήψῃ τὴν παραμυθίαν
For even if you are poor, and because of your poverty are without books, or though you have books but do not enjoy leisure, only keep for me the responses of the psalms, which here you chant in reply not once, nor twice, nor thrice, but many times over, and departing you will receive great consolation.
因為即使你貧窮,因貧窮而缺乏書卷,或雖有書卷卻沒有閒暇,你只要為我持守詩篇的應答句就好——就是你在此不止一次、兩次、三次,而是多次唱和的那些句子——你離去時就必得著極大的安慰。
14:244
Ὅρα γοῦν, ὑπακοὴ αὕτη πόσον ἡμῖν ἠνέῳξε θησαυρόν
See, then, how great a treasure this response has opened up for us.
你且看,這一句應答為我們開啟了何等浩大的寶藏。
14:245
Καὶ μή μοι λεγέτω τις, ὅτι πρὸ τῆς ἑρμηνείας οὐκ εἶδεν αὐτῆς τὴν δύναμιν
And let no one say to me that before the interpretation he did not know its power.
不要有人對我說,他在講解之前並不曉得它的能力。
14:246
Καὶ γὰρ πρὸ τῆς ἑρμηνείας παντὶ τῷ ἀκούοντι καὶ ὁπωσοῦν βουλομένῳ προσέχειν εὐσύνοπτος ὑπακοή
For even before the interpretation, the response is easily discernible to everyone who hears and is willing to give heed in any measure.
因為即使在講解之前,這應答句對每一個聽見、並肯稍加留意的人來說,都是一目了然的。
14:247
Εἰ γὰρ μόνον ἐπαίδευσας σαυτὸν λέγειν·
For if you have only trained yourself to say:
因為你若單單訓練自己去說:
14:248
Ὃν τρόπον ἐπιποθεῖ ἔλαφος ἐπὶ τὰς πηγὰς τῶν ὑδάτων, οὕτως ἐπιποθεῖ ψυχή μου πρὸς σὲ, Θεός·
'As the deer longs for the springs of waters, so my soul longs for You, O God;'
「神啊,我的靈魂切慕你,如鹿切慕溪水;」
14:249
ἐδίψησεν ψυχή μου πρὸς τὸν Θεὸν τὸν ἰσχυρὸν, τὸν ζῶντα·
'my soul thirsted for God, the mighty, the living;'
「我的靈魂渴想神,就是那大能的、永活的神;」
14:250
πότε ἥξω καὶ ὀφθήσομαι τῷ προσώπῳ τοῦ Θεοῦ; καὶ πρὸ τῆς ἑρμηνείας δύνασαι πᾶσαν φιλοσοφίαν ἐνθεῖναι
'when shall I come and appear before the face of God?'—then even before the interpretation you are able to instill in yourself all wisdom.
「我幾時才能來到,朝見神的面呢?」——那麼即使在講解之前,你也能在自己裡面栽下一切的智慧。
14:251
Οὐχ αὕτη δὲ μόνον, ἀλλὰ καὶ ἑκάστη ὑπακοὴ τὸν αὐτὸν ἡμῖν παρέξεται πλοῦτον
And not this one only, but every single response will furnish us with the same wealth.
不僅是這一句,其實每一句應答都必供給我們同樣的財富。
14:252
Μακάριος ἀνὴρ φοβούμενος τὸν Κύριον, καὶ δυνηθῇς ἰδεῖν τί ἐστιν λέγεις·
'Blessed is the man who fears the Lord'—and you would be able to see what it is that you say:
「敬畏耶和華的人便為有福」——你也就能看見你所說的究竟是甚麼:
14:253
οὐ τὸν πλουτοῦντα, οὐ τὸν ἄρχοντα, οὐ τὸν εὔμορφον, οὐ τὸν ῥώμῃ κεκοσμημένον, οὐ τὸν οἰκίας ἔχοντα λαμπρὰς, οὐ τὸν ἐν δυναστείαις ὄντα, οὐ τὸν ἐν
not the one who is rich, nor the one who rules, nor the one who is comely, nor the one adorned with strength, nor the one who has splendid houses, nor the one who is in positions of power, nor the one
並非那富足的人,也非那掌權的人,非那俊美的人,非那以強壯為裝飾的人,非那擁有華麗宅第的人,非那身居權勢的人,也非那
14:254
βασιλείοις τρεφόμενον, οὐκ ἄλλον οὐδένα·
nurtured in palaces, nor any other such person;
在宮廷中被撫養長大的人,也不是其他任何這樣的人;
14:255
ἀλλὰ τὸν ἐν εὐλαβείᾳ, τὸν ἐν φιλοσοφίᾳ, τὸν ἐν φόβῳ Θεοῦ ζῶντα ζηλώσεις, οὐ μόνον διὰ τὰ μέλλοντα, ἀλλὰ καὶ δι' αὐτὰ τὰ παρόντα
but you will emulate the one who lives in piety, in the love of wisdom, in the fear of God, not only for the sake of the things to come, but also for the sake of the present things themselves.
而是你要羨慕效法那活在敬虔中、活在愛慕智慧中、活在敬畏神中的人,不僅是為了那將來的事,也是為了眼前這些事本身。
14:256
Καὶ γὰρ καὶ ἐνταῦθα οὗτος ἐκείνου δυνατώτερος
For here too the one is mightier than the other.
因為在這件事上,這一位也比那一位更有能力。
14:257
Εἰ γὰρ δή ποτε νόσος ἐπιστῇ, μὲν τὴν ἁλουργίδα ἔχων οὐδὲν ἀπὸ τῶν δορυφόρων καὶ τῆς πολλῆς φαντασίας εἰς τὴν παραμυθίαν ὠφελεῖται τῆς ἀῤῥωστίας, ἀλλὰ καὶ οἰκείων, καὶ πατέρων, καὶ πάντων παρόντων, καὶ χρυσῶν ἱματίων ἐπικειμένων καὶ ὑποκειμένων, ὥσπερ ἐν καμίνῳ κεῖται καιόμενος·
For if ever sickness comes upon him, the man who wears the purple robe derives no benefit for the relief of his infirmity from his bodyguards or from all his pomp; but though kinsmen and forefathers and all be present, and though robes of gold be laid over him and spread beneath him, he lies burning as in a furnace.
因為倘若疾病臨到,那身穿紫袍的人,從護衛與那許多的排場中,對於病痛的緩解毫無得益;縱使親屬、父老與眾人都在旁,縱使金線衣袍鋪蓋在他身上、又墊在他身下,他仍如同躺在火爐中焚燒一般。
14:258
δὲ ἐν εὐλαβείᾳ ζῶν, καὶ τὸν Θεὸν φοβούμενος, οὐ πατέρος, οὐκ οἰκέτου, οὐκ ἄλλου τινὸς παρόντος, ἀναβλέψας εἰς τὸν οὐρανὸν οὐ πολλάκις, ἀλλὰ καὶ δὶς καὶ τρὶς, πᾶσαν τὴν κάμινον ἐκείνην ἔσβεσε
But he who lives in godly reverence and fears God, with no father, no servant, no other person present, lifting up his eyes to heaven not many times, but only twice or thrice, quenches that whole furnace.
但那敬虔度日、敬畏神的人,縱使沒有父親、沒有僕人、沒有別人在旁,只要舉目望天,不必多次,就是兩三次,便能將那整座火爐熄滅。
14:259
Τοῦτο δὲ καὶ ἐν ταῖς περιστάσεσι καὶ ἐν τοῖς ἀδοκήτοις πᾶσι συμβαῖνον ἴδοι τις ἂν, τοὺς ἐν πλούτῳ καὶ περιφανείᾳ θορυβουμένους, τοὺς δὲ ἐν εὐλαβείᾳ καὶ φιλοσοφίᾳ ἀταράχως ἅπαντα φέροντας
And one may see this same thing coming to pass in all trials and in all unexpected events: those who live in wealth and splendor are thrown into confusion, while those who live in reverence and true wisdom bear all things without disturbance.
在一切患難與一切意外之事上,人都可看見同樣的情形發生:那些在富貴與顯赫中的人陷入慌亂,而那些在敬虔與屬靈智慧中的人,卻能不受攪擾地承擔一切。
14:260
Καὶ πρὸ τούτων δὲ πάντων, κἂν μηδὲν συμπέσῃ δεινὸν, πλείονος τὸ συνειδὸς τοῦ φοβουμένου τὸν Θεὸν καὶ καθαρωτέρας ἡδονῆς γέμει τῆς τοῦ πλουτοῦντος ψυχῆς
And before all these things, even if no calamity befalls, the conscience of him who fears God is fuller of a purer gladness than the soul of him who is rich.
而在這一切之先,縱使沒有任何禍患臨到,那敬畏神之人的良心,也比那富足之人的靈魂充滿更純潔的喜樂。
14:261
Ἐκεῖνος μὲν γὰρ, εἰ καὶ τῆς ἔξωθεν ἀπολαύει τροφῆς, τῶν ἐν λιμῷ ζώντων ἁπάντων χαλεπώτερον διακείσεται, τὰ οἰκεῖα ἑαυτὸν ἀναμιμνήσκων κακὰ καὶ πονηρῷ συζῶν συνειδότι·
For the one, even though he enjoys food from without, will be more wretchedly disposed than all who live in famine, reminding himself of his own evils and living together with a wicked conscience;
因為那一個人,縱然享用外來的食物,卻要比一切在饑荒中度日的人更為悽慘,因他不斷回想自己的惡行,又與邪惡的良心同住;
14:262
οὗτος δὲ, κἂν τῆς ἀναγκαίας ἀπορῇ τροφῆς, τῶν πάσης ἀπολαυόντων τρυφῆς εὐθυμότερος ἔσται, ἐλπίσι χρησταῖς συντρεφόμενος, καὶ τὰς ἀμοιβὰς τῶν οἰκείων κατορθωμάτων καθ' ἑκάστην προσδοκᾷ τὴν ἡμέραν
but the other, even though he lacks necessary food, will be more cheerful than those who enjoy every luxury, being nourished together with good hopes, and day by day awaiting the recompense of his own good deeds.
但那另一個人,縱然缺乏必需的食物,卻要比那些享盡一切奢華的人更為歡暢,因他以美好的盼望為滋養,天天期待自己善行的報償。
14:263
Ἵνα δὲ μὴ μακρύνων τὸν λόγον δόξω ἐνοχλεῖν, τοῖς φιλο. πονωτέροις καταλιπὼν ἑκάστην ἐκλέγειν ὑπακοὴν, καὶ τὴν ἐναποκειμένην αὐτῇ δύναμιν διερευνᾶσθαι, ἐνταῦθα καταλύσω τὸν λόγον, ἐκεῖνα παραινέσας ὑμῶν τῇ ἀγάπῃ, μὴ ἁπλῶς ἐνταῦθα εἰσιέναι, ἀλλ' ὥσπερ μαργαρίτας τὰς ὑπακοὰς λαμβάνοντας διατηρεῖν, καὶ μελετᾷν οἴκοι διηνεκῶς, καὶ πρὸς φίλους καὶ πρὸς γυναῖκας ἅπαντα ταῦτα λέγειν·
But that I may not seem to be tiresome by prolonging the discourse, leaving it to the more diligent to choose out each response and to search out the power stored up in it, I will here end my discourse, having exhorted this to your love: not to come in here casually, but as though receiving the responses like pearls, to keep them safe and to meditate on them continually at home, and to speak all these things to friends and to wives;
但為免我因拖長講論而顯得惹人厭煩,我把逐一揀選每句應答、並探究其中所蘊藏之能力的工夫留給更勤勉的人,就在此結束這篇講論;只勸勉你們的愛心:不要草率地來到這裡,乃要像領受珍珠一般領受這些應答,將它們妥善存留,在家中不住地默想,並向朋友、向妻子述說這一切;
14:264
κἂν πάθος διενοχλῇ, κἂν ἐπιθυμία διαναστῇ, κἂν θυμὸς, κἂν ἄλλο ὁτιοῦν ἕτερον πάθος ἀλογώτατον, αὐτὰς ἐπᾴδειν συνεχῶς·
and whenever a passion troubles you, whenever desire rises up, whenever anger, or whatever other utterly unreasoning passion, to chant these continually as a charm against them;
並且每當情慾攪擾、每當私慾興起、每當忿怒、或任何其他極不合理的情慾發作時,要不斷地誦唸這些話,作為抵擋它們的咒歌;
14:265
ἵνα καὶ κατὰ τὸν παρόντα βίον γαλήνης πολλῆς ἀπολαύσωμεν, καὶ εἰς τὴν μέλλουσαν ζωὴν τῶν αἰωνίων ἀγαθῶν ἐπιτύχωμεν, χάριτι καὶ φιλανθρωπίᾳ τοῦ Κυρίου ἡμῶν Ἰησοῦ Χριστοῦ, δι' οὗ καὶ μεθ' οὗ τῷ Πατρὶ, ἅμα τῷ ἁγίῳ Πνεύματι δόξα, κράτος, τιμὴ, νῦν καὶ ἀεὶ, καὶ εἰς τοὺς αἰῶνας τῶν αἰώνων
that both in the present life we may enjoy great calm, and in the life to come may attain the eternal good things, by the grace and lovingkindness of our Lord Jesus Christ, through whom and with whom to the Father, together with the Holy Spirit, be glory, might, honor, now and ever, and unto the ages of ages.
好使我們在今生得享極大的平安,並在來世承受永恆的美善,這都是靠著我們主耶穌基督的恩典與慈愛;願榮耀、權能、尊貴,藉著祂並與祂一同歸與父,也歸與聖靈,從今直到永永遠遠。
